
The AirTAC Airtac MICD Air Cushion Double Rod Mini Cylinder MICD32X15 is a genuine double acting, double rod + cushion round-body mini air cylinder with a Ø32mm bore and 15mm stroke, 1/4" air ports and a stainless-steel barrel and rod for mildly corrosive environments.
Twin guide rods exiting both covers give this stainless round-body mini cylinder equal thrust in both directions, generating 345.6 N at 0.5 MPa. The adjustable air cushions at each end soak up end-of-stroke shock, making the 15 mm travel ideal for fast, guided moves. Its stainless barrel and rod resist mild corrosion and washdown environments.
Because a rod occupies each side, the effective area matches on extension and retraction, yielding a safe working load of about 207 N or a 17.6 kg vertical lift with a 2:1 margin. This non-ISO-6432 32 mm bore uses a 1/4 inch port and an M10x1.25 male rod thread. Note that this specific SKU lacks a magnet, so it cannot host CMSG, DMSG or EMSG sensors without upgrading to an -S variant.

When sizing this 345.6 N unit, stepping down to a 25 mm MICD bore drops the 0.5 MPa force to 206.1 N, while stepping up to a 40 mm bore raises it to 527.8 N. Choose this double-rod configuration with adjustable cushions when your application demands equal force both ways and smooth deceleration over the 15 mm stroke. Mount via LB foot, FA flange or TC trunnion, as the SDB pivot block is not offered on double-rod models.
Remember that the air cushion only decelerates the piston near the stroke end; it does not function as a lock or brake. If air pressure drops, the piston will drift, so fit an external rod lock or pilot check valve to hold a suspended load safely.
